The French Presidency of the EU, opened a week ago, including a website in three languages with a download access to a more detailed programme of the presidency.
The Environment/Biodiversity section of the Programme states (bold text as in original document):

(…) The Presidency will ensure that the EU steps up its efforts to preserve and restore biodiversity and will begin discussions on the draft regulation aimed at establishing a new legal framework on the restoration of healthy ecosystems.

SER Europe welcomes this commitment and offers full dialogue and shares specific proposals at the Declaration “Scientists for an Ambitious EU nature restoration law”.
